Since I have been the greeter at ASP for the past year, I thought I would provide some of my experiences.

Greeting is an incredibly rewarding service position. There are some difficult times with it, as I would imagine there are with any service post, but I have learned a lot and was very priviledged to have two incredibly supportive people behind me--Thank you Dawn and Tara!! 

I imagine that the "requirements" may seem to be overwhelming to some but it typically doesn't take a lot of time. I incorporated my greeting time into my routine, much the same way I have incorporated my meetings, meditation, journaling and reading the ASP shares. And, similarly to our ASP Shares, I find days and periods (and there are always upticks around some "difficult" times) that are very light and others that require a bit more time. 

So, maybe if we are recruiting for new greeters or chairs, it might be helpful to have a meeting in which the outgoing greeters or chairs share on their experience and what they learned and how the incorporated the position into a busy life. 

For me, during an often very chaotic year for me, the time I spent greeting was like having another mini-meeting a few times a day and it certainly helped me keep myself grounded. Well, that and the incredible guidance and support I received and felt from Tara and Dawn.
